#3c1390 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c1390 is composed of 23.5% red, 7.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.3%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 259.7 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 32%. #3c1390 color hex could be obtained by blending #7826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#330099.

Shades and Tints of #3c1390
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020105 is the darkest color, while #f6f3fd is the lightest one.
